The overall performance of a classic dance known as the Madison, current in both of those the 1988 film as well as stage musical, was replaced for this Edition by a newly composed tune, "Ladies' Selection". Portions from the Madison dance steps had been built-in into the choreography for the musical range "You Can't End the Conquer", as well as the track to which the dance is done on Broadway is often heard throughout Motormouth Maybelle's platter get together during the film, re-titled "Boink-Boink".

"Mama, I am a Big Female Now", a preferred selection from the stage musical, options Tracy, Penny, and Amber arguing with their respective moms. Neither Shankman nor Dixon could come up with a solution for filming "Mama" that did not require a 3-way break up screen — something they desired to keep away from[25] — and both felt the range did not sufficiently advance the plot.[25][26] Because of this, "Mama" was reluctantly dropped from the film during pre-creation, although it is used by Shaiman being an instrumental variety in the event the Corny Collins Children dance the "Stricken Chicken".

Hairspray is explicitly established in Baltimore, Maryland plus the original 1988 film were shot on spot there, although the 2007 film was shot generally in Toronto since the metropolis was better equipped with the sound levels important to film a musical.

Subsequent the achievement of the Broadway musical of a similar title, which gained eight Tony Awards in 2003, New Line Cinema, who owned the rights for the 1988 John Waters film on which the stage musical is based, grew to become keen on adapting the stage clearly show being a musical film.
